@charset "UTF-8";

/* -----------------------------------------------
D-BOX SHOW
----------------------------------------------- */
#dboxShow {
  width: 950px;
  margin: 0 auto;
  background: #000;
}

/* -----------------------------------------------
MAIN SLIDE
----------------------------------------------- */
#dboxShow_main {
  background: url(../images/dboxshow_bg.jpg) no-repeat top center;
}

#dboxShow_main #dboxShow_inner {
  height: 394px;
  width: 950px;
  position: relative;
}

#dboxShow_main #dboxShow_inner .overlay {
  position: absolute;
  top: 0;
  left: 0;
  z-index: 99
}

#dboxShow_main #dboxShow_inner .overlay,
#dboxShow_main .taiken,
#dboxShow_main .yuuenchi,
#dboxShow_main .tanoshii,
#dboxShow_main .threeD,
#dboxShow_main .kasukabe,
#dboxShow_main .rinjoukan,
#dboxShow_main .hakuryoku,
#dboxShow_main .ugoku { cursor: pointer }

#dboxShow_main .taiken, #dboxShow_main .taiken img, #dboxShow_main .taiken_on, #dboxShow_main .taiken_on img,
#dboxShow_main .yuuenchi, #dboxShow_main .yuuenchi img, #dboxShow_main .yuuenchi_on, #dboxShow_main .yuuenchi_on img,
#dboxShow_main .tanoshii, #dboxShow_main .tanoshii img, #dboxShow_main .tanoshii_on, #dboxShow_main .tanoshii_on img,
#dboxShow_main .threeD, #dboxShow_main .threeD img, #dboxShow_main .threeD_on, #dboxShow_main .threeD_on img,
#dboxShow_main .kasukabe, #dboxShow_main .kasukabe img, #dboxShow_main .kasukabe_on, #dboxShow_main .kasukabe_on img,
#dboxShow_main .rinjoukan, #dboxShow_main .rinjoukan img, #dboxShow_main .rinjoukan_on, #dboxShow_main .rinjoukan_on img,
#dboxShow_main .hakuryoku, #dboxShow_main .hakuryoku img, #dboxShow_main .hakuryoku_on, #dboxShow_main .hakuryoku_on img,
#dboxShow_main .ugoku, #dboxShow_main .ugoku img, #dboxShow_main .ugoku_on, #dboxShow_main .ugoku_on img,
#dboxShow_main .youtube { position: absolute }

#dboxShow_main .bubbles{
  z-index: 100;
}

/*
  体験
*/
#dboxShow_main .taiken,
#dboxShow_main .taiken_on { top: 0; left: 0; }
#dboxShow_main .taiken_on { z-index: 100; }

/*-- 吹き出し --*/
#dboxShow_main .taiken_on .bubble01,
#dboxShow_main .taiken_on .bubble02,
#dboxShow_main .taiken_on .bubble03,
#dboxShow_main .taiken_on .bubble04,
#dboxShow_main .taiken_on .bubble05 { position: absolute }

#dboxShow_main .taiken_on .bubble01 { top: 5px;  left: 134px; }
#dboxShow_main .taiken_on .bubble02 { top: 49px; left: 150px; }
#dboxShow_main .taiken_on .bubble03 { top: 96px; left: 10px; }
#dboxShow_main .taiken_on .bubble04 { top: 97px; left: 111px; }
#dboxShow_main .taiken_on .bubble05 { top: 94px; left: 135px; }


/*
  遊園地
*/
#dboxShow_main .yuuenchi,
#dboxShow_main .yuuenchi_on { top: 0; left: 167px; }
#dboxShow_main .yuuenchi_on { z-index: 100; }

/*-- 吹き出し --*/
#dboxShow_main .yuuenchi_on .bubble01,
#dboxShow_main .yuuenchi_on .bubble02,
#dboxShow_main .yuuenchi_on .bubble03,
#dboxShow_main .yuuenchi_on .bubble04,
#dboxShow_main .yuuenchi_on .bubble05 { position: absolute }

#dboxShow_main .yuuenchi_on .bubble01 { top: 7px;  left: 182px; }
#dboxShow_main .yuuenchi_on .bubble02 { top: 51px; left: 206px; }
#dboxShow_main .yuuenchi_on .bubble03 { top: 90px; left: 199px; }
#dboxShow_main .yuuenchi_on .bubble04 { top: 77px; left: 96px; }
#dboxShow_main .yuuenchi_on .bubble05 { top: 96px; left: -23px; }


/*
  楽しい
*/
#dboxShow_main .tanoshii,
#dboxShow_main .tanoshii_on { top: 0; left: 473px; }
#dboxShow_main .tanoshii_on { z-index: 100; }

/*-- 吹き出し --*/
#dboxShow_main .tanoshii_on .bubble01,
#dboxShow_main .tanoshii_on .bubble02,
#dboxShow_main .tanoshii_on .bubble03,
#dboxShow_main .tanoshii_on .bubble04,
#dboxShow_main .tanoshii_on .bubble05 { position: absolute }

#dboxShow_main .tanoshii_on .bubble01 { top: 9px;  left: 120px; }
#dboxShow_main .tanoshii_on .bubble02 { top: 51px; left: 137px; }
#dboxShow_main .tanoshii_on .bubble03 { top: 74px; left: 116px; }
#dboxShow_main .tanoshii_on .bubble04 { top: 31px; left: -84px; }
#dboxShow_main .tanoshii_on .bubble05 { top: 65px; left: -21px; }


/*
  3D
*/
#dboxShow_main .threeD,
#dboxShow_main .threeD_on { top: 0; left: 710px; }
#dboxShow_main .threeD_on { z-index: 100; }

/*-- 吹き出し --*/
#dboxShow_main .threeD_on .bubble01,
#dboxShow_main .threeD_on .bubble02,
#dboxShow_main .threeD_on .bubble03,
#dboxShow_main .threeD_on .bubble04,
#dboxShow_main .threeD_on .bubble05 { position: absolute }

#dboxShow_main .threeD_on .bubble01 { top: 8px;  left: 102px; }
#dboxShow_main .threeD_on .bubble02 { top: 78px; left: 59px; }
#dboxShow_main .threeD_on .bubble03 { top: 10px; left: -153px; }
#dboxShow_main .threeD_on .bubble04 { top: 56px; left: -166px; }
#dboxShow_main .threeD_on .bubble05 { top: 87px; left: -72px; }


/*
  春日部
*/
#dboxShow_main .kasukabe,
#dboxShow_main .kasukabe_on { top: 108px; left: 473px; }
#dboxShow_main .kasukabe_on { z-index: 100; }

/*-- 吹き出し --*/
#dboxShow_main .kasukabe_on .bubble01 {
  top: 10px;
  left: 186px;
  position: absolute
}


/*
  臨場感
*/
#dboxShow_main .rinjoukan,
#dboxShow_main .rinjoukan_on { top: 255px; left: 0; }
#dboxShow_main .rinjoukan_on { z-index: 100; }

/*-- 吹き出し --*/
#dboxShow_main .rinjoukan_on .bubble01,
#dboxShow_main .rinjoukan_on .bubble02,
#dboxShow_main .rinjoukan_on .bubble03,
#dboxShow_main .rinjoukan_on .bubble04,
#dboxShow_main .rinjoukan_on .bubble05 { position: absolute }

#dboxShow_main .rinjoukan_on .bubble01 { top: -45px; left: 10px; }
#dboxShow_main .rinjoukan_on .bubble02 { top: 59px;  left: 178px; }
#dboxShow_main .rinjoukan_on .bubble03 { top: 34px;  left: 186px; }
#dboxShow_main .rinjoukan_on .bubble04 { top: -11px; left: 215px; }
#dboxShow_main .rinjoukan_on .bubble05 { top: -55px; left: 200px; }


/*
  迫力
*/
#dboxShow_main .hakuryoku,
#dboxShow_main .hakuryoku_on { top: 255px; left: 237px; }
#dboxShow_main .hakuryoku_on { z-index: 100; }

/*-- 吹き出し --*/
#dboxShow_main .hakuryoku_on .bubble01,
#dboxShow_main .hakuryoku_on .bubble02,
#dboxShow_main .hakuryoku_on .bubble03,
#dboxShow_main .hakuryoku_on .bubble04,
#dboxShow_main .hakuryoku_on .bubble05 { position: absolute }

#dboxShow_main .hakuryoku_on .bubble01 { top: -35px; left: 155px; }
#dboxShow_main .hakuryoku_on .bubble02 { top: 62px;  left: 120px; }
#dboxShow_main .hakuryoku_on .bubble03 { top: 57px;  left: -68px; }
#dboxShow_main .hakuryoku_on .bubble04 { top: -14px; left: -93px; }
#dboxShow_main .hakuryoku_on .bubble05 { top: -45px; left: 9px; }


/*
  動く
*/
#dboxShow_main .ugoku,
#dboxShow_main .ugoku_on { top: 254px; left: 473px; }
#dboxShow_main .ugoku_on { z-index: 100; }

/*-- 吹き出し --*/
#dboxShow_main .ugoku_on .bubble01,
#dboxShow_main .ugoku_on .bubble02,
#dboxShow_main .ugoku_on .bubble03,
#dboxShow_main .ugoku_on .bubble04,
#dboxShow_main .ugoku_on .bubble05 { position: absolute }

#dboxShow_main .ugoku_on .bubble01 { top: -34px; left: 111px; }
#dboxShow_main .ugoku_on .bubble02 { top: 63px;  left: 116px; }
#dboxShow_main .ugoku_on .bubble03 { top: 57px;  left: -122px; }
#dboxShow_main .ugoku_on .bubble04 { top: 0;     left: -142px; }
#dboxShow_main .ugoku_on .bubble05 { top: -45px; left: -65px; }


/*
  youtube
*/
#dboxShow_main .youtube { top: 335px; left: 713px; }
#dboxShow_main .youtube img {
  position: absolute;
}



/* -----------------------------------------------
NEWS
----------------------------------------------- */
#dboxShow_news {
  background: url(../images/dboxshow_bg_information.gif) no-repeat 0 0;
  padding: 12px 40px 10px 340px;
}

#dboxShow_news { color:  #000; }
#dboxShow_news a {
  color:  #000;
  text-decoration: underline;
}